Output 17dc83d08fba00e69e09b6b88bcfb210518ab25068885c2ca35a680c0ca74add:45

value
632991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37441dd393cc0b6f58b7fc8c8a615a1010517 OP_EQUAL
address
3BMEXB8TuZ3wcAca8biSpsikLaEWaSuQge
transaction
17dc83d08fba00e69e09b6b88bcfb210518ab25068885c2ca35a680c0ca74add
spent
true